Setting up as not for profit

Start-up Charity

Letitia G-B Creative Director at VoxPro Sessions Posted 11 months ago

Hello,
I run music courses for children for free and have started doing this as a sole trader being funded by a local charity to run the first course. I have now had interest from a particular funder but they have required me to have a community bank account and are pointing me in the direction of setting up as a C.I.C.
I normally run these on my own with help from my partner who from what I understand can not be registered as a director???
 A friend I have also discussed becoming a director is interested and has said they would come on board but would like to limit their input to acting as a signatory with minimal input in the running and delivery which I would like to honour and I don't mind being the main coordinator, so I can focus on building the first project. As well as this, I am limited in the work I can do due to a disability, so run these courses as a way of contributing in the community but also providing a flexible line of work if I need to take breaks for health. 
With my lack of knowledge in forming a c.i.c / not for profit organisation, and organisations that could educate me on this requiring at least three unrelated directors or fees we currently cannot afford,  I am apprehensive of jumping into this for the sake of getting funding quicker without knowing the ramifications and obligations; and I would also like to ensure the organisation's mission is not lost, so would not like to rush into forming a c.i.c by risking bringing people on board who are not aligned or understanding of what we are aiming to achieve or lose what I've worked hard to build due to uneducated blunders in setting up. 
Though, I am feeling the pressure to have something set up to not lose this funding opportunity. Any advice or direction would be greatly appreciated.
